Ink-Blended Winter Sky

Good morning! Jess here with a card featuring one of this month's add-ons: the beautiful Decorated Winter Branches Fancy Die along with some Reactive ink-blending!

To start, I blended a panel of Hero Hues Dove White Cardstock with Hero Hues Reactive Inks in Blue Hawaii and Grape Slush, and added Intens-ified Black at the top. I dried it briefly with my heat gun and then splattered it with water. I blotted off the excess water to create lighter spots let it dry. Then I splattered it with white gouache to create more dimension in my snowy winter sky. I set that aside to dry completely.

While that was drying I die-cut the Decorated Winter Branches Fancy Die from Hero Hues Pitch Black Cardstock twice. On one panel I stamped the sentiment from Build a Tree with Embossing & Watermark Ink and heat-embossed it with Silver Embossing Powder. On the other panel I pressed the Embossing & Watermark Ink pad all over the panel concentrating on the strings of lights and ornaments and heat-embossed it with Silver Sparkle Embossing Powder. Then I carefully cut the strings of ornaments and lights and adhered them to the sentiment panel with Precision Glue. Once my blended panel was totally dry I adhered the die-cut panel over it and adhered it to a Hero Hues Dove White Top-Folding Card Base to finish the card!
